Patent number: 12616795Abstract: A drug delivery device and a method of using the drug delivery device may include a housing having an opening and a drug storage container including a delivery member. The drug storage container may be coupled with the housing such as to substantially prevent relative movement between the drug storage container and the housing. A guard may be positioned adjacent to the opening and operably coupled with a plunger biasing member such that a relative movement between the guard and the housing permits release of the plunger biasing member to urge a plunger in to expel a drug from the drug storage container. A lock component may be configured to resist the relative movement between the guard and the housing until the lock component is released by a user force, whereafter the user force drives the housing and the drug storage container toward an injection site.Type: GrantFiled: September 29, 2020Date of Patent: May 5, 2026Assignee: AMGEN INC.Inventors: Emil Finkelstein, Soren Forbech Skall, Lars Eilertsen, Rasmus Øhlenschlæger, Joshua J. Dudman, Anders Grove Sund, Steve Sanchez

Patent number: 12611507Abstract: A syringe holder for a drug delivery device is provided. The syringe holder may include a proximal end, a distal end, and a hollow interior configured to receive at least a portion of a syringe. The syringe holder may further include a side opening distal to the proximal end and an outwardly extending protrusion proximal to the side opening. During assembly of the syringe holder into a housing of the drug delivery device the outwardly extending protrusion may be configured to support the syringe holder at a first axial position or an intermediate position with respect to a longitudinal axis of the housing of the drug delivery device. Also provided is a drug delivery device incorporating a syringe holder and a subassembly for a drug delivery device incorporating a syringe holder. A method of assembling a syringe holder into a housing of a drug delivery device is also provided.Type: GrantFiled: March 9, 2022Date of Patent: April 28, 2026Assignee: AMGEN INC.Inventors: Lars Eilertsen, Troels Pedersen, Kasper Hjortkjaer Nielsen, Jacob Lykke Jensen, Peter Werner Hansen

Publication number: 20260014324Abstract: A drug delivery device may include a housing having an opening and a drug storage container including a delivery member having an insertion end configured to extend at least partially through the opening during a delivery state. The device may also include a guard moveably positioned adjacent to the opening and a plunger having a generally cylindrical body portion extending along a longitudinal axis of the container and at least one flange extending radially outwardly from the body portion, wherein the plunger is moveable toward the distal end of the container to expel a drug through the delivery member. The device may further include a plunger biasing member configured to urge the plunger toward the distal end of the container and a releaser member defining a guide configured to receive the at least one flange and an indicator configured to generate an audible signal indicating an end of drug delivery.Type: ApplicationFiled: September 19, 2025Publication date: January 15, 2026Applicant: AMGEN INC.Inventors: Emil Finkelstein, Lars Eilertsen, Michael Sorensen, Tobias Maduro Norbo

Publication number: 20250249179Abstract: A drug delivery device may include a housing defining a longitudinal axis and having an opening and a drug storage container including a delivery member having an insertion end configured to extend at least partially through the opening during a delivery state. The device may also include plunger moveable toward the distal end of the drug storage container to expel a drug from the drug storage container through the delivery member, the plunger including a body portion having an inner wall defining an axial chamber and an outer wall cooperating with the inner wall to define a body thickness. The device may further include a plunger biasing member disposed at least partially within the axial chamber, the plunger biasing member configured to urge the plunger toward the distal end of the drug storage container.Type: ApplicationFiled: April 25, 2025Publication date: August 7, 2025Applicant: AMGEN INC.Inventors: Emil FINKELSTEIN, Soren Forbech SKALL, Lars EILERTSEN, Matias MELANDER, Jan JENSEN

Publication number: 20250099682Abstract: A drug delivery device may include a housing having an opening and a drug storage container having a body portion with a proximal end and a distal end and a delivery member extending from the distal end of the body portion. The device may also include a plunger moveable toward the distal end of the drug storage container to expel a drug from the drug storage container through the delivery member and a plunger biasing member configured to urge the plunger toward the distal end of the drug storage container. The device may further include a container holder configured to support the drug storage container with respect to the housing such that a resultant force acting on the drug storage container from the plunger biasing member is at least substantially completely borne by the distal end of the body portion of the drug storage container.Type: ApplicationFiled: December 10, 2024Publication date: March 27, 2025Applicant: AMGEN INC.Inventors: Emil Finkelstein, Lars Eilertsen, Michael Sorensen, Tobias Maduro Norbo

Publication number: 20240165338Abstract: A drug delivery device may include a housing defining a longitudinal axis and having an opening and a drug storage container including a barrel, a stopper and a delivery member, the stopper movably positioned within the barrel and the delivery member positioned at a distal end of the barrel and having an insertion end configured to extend at least partially through the opening during a delivery state. The device may also include plunger moveable toward the distal end of the drug storage container to engage the stopper and expel a drug from the drug storage container through the delivery member, the plunger including a body portion and a shock absorbing portion. The device may further include a plunger biasing member coupled with the plunger and configured to urge the plunger toward the distal end of the drug storage container.Type: ApplicationFiled: March 3, 2022Publication date: May 23, 2024Applicant: AMGEN INC.Inventors: Jan Mikael JENSEN, Lars EILERTSEN
